Da Vinci's Inquest :: All Tricked Up (03x08)
 |
Episode Information |
| |
| Title: | All Tricked Up |
| Episode #: | 03x08 |
| Original Airdate: | Wednesday November 29th, 2000 |

Episode Summary |
| |
[x] Remove Ad
A girl is found dead in a trunk, pulling a "Houdini" in order to be shipped into Canada.
Leo and Mick investigate the death of a pool player burned along with his car. | | There are no foreign summaries for this episode: Contribute |

Episode Quotes |
| |
Leo: I wish for once if somebody's gonna kill somebody that they would do it one spot, not just a little bit on this end of town and a little bit on the other end of the town. You know what I mean? Just, like, make up your mind.
Mick: You should send out a memo, Leo.
Leo: Yeah. Keep your crime scene contained. | Dominic: Ship her back?
Bob Kelley: Ship her back.
Dominic: You know what? I could save you a few more bucks if I can send her back in the same box she arrived in. Would you like me to do that? |
